We’ve been Manna customers since their opening many years ago. Sometimes the chicken was succulent, sometimes a bit dry, but overall it was good enough most of the time we sometimes ordered it for family gatherings.
We have ordered twice since the business was recently sold - not exactly a “veteran” Asian cuisine stop anymore - and both times were disappointed. Tonight’s fare has ended our long association with Manna.
The Orange Chicken had so little sauce it could scarcely be called orange chicken. The Yakisoba seemed heavy on the Hoisin. The Chicken Teriyaki was a little odd, some of it good and succulent while much of it seemed like it had been boiled, giving it an odd texture and little flavor. There are a lot of little bits. Salads are skimpy and still very wet with water.
Perhaps the biggest single complaint is the apparent overuse of MSG. It left all our mouths stinging.
I wish the new owners well, but we will not be in their future. One last word to add: I think it’s contrary to the point of reviews, to offer a $5 (credit toward a future order) reward for a 5 star review.
